It is not uncommon for an American to be completely clueless when it comes to geography outside the borders of US and A. Kimberley can easily get geography questions wrong and still be relatively intelligent compared to other people. General knowledge is not an indication of a person's intelligence in any event. You can have a person with an IQ of 90 with a huge wealth of information swilling about in their head. You can also have a person with an IQ of 190 living alone on a desert island who is unaware that the rest of the world even exists, let alone know facts about geography, history, science etc
